Dr. Syed Abdul Wadood Assistant Professor

Dr. Syed Abdul Wadood is serving as Assistant Professor in the Department of Food Science and Technology, University of Home Economics since October 2020. His research background is generally focused on the application of different analytical techniques including ICP-MS, IR-MS, GC-MS, NIR, etc. for addressing important food safety and authenticity issues. He is the first author of many research articles published in well-reputed SCI journals. He is currently collaborating with the Zhejiang Academy of Agricultural Sciences on their ongoing projects focusing on Food Authentication.

Dr. Syed Abdul Wadood got a scholarship for doctoral study and completed his P.HD in June 2019 from Graduate School of Chinese Academy of Agricultural Sciences (GSCAAS), Beijing, China, where he worked at key laboratory of agro product processing and utilization, Institute of Food Science and Technology under the supervision of Prof Yimin Wei. During his PhD he worked on the geographical traceability of agro-products and developed new methods for the traceability of processed wheat product using modern analytical techniques. His doctoral work was recognized and appreciated by the Graduate School of Chinese Academy of Agricultural Sciences, and his achievements were published in the graduate school news corner. He received outstanding graduate student award from GSCAAS for his excellent performance during the period of doctoral study.
